The collection of his papers, chronicled in The Night's Cipher, provides remarkable insights into 19th-century history, the nature of consciousness, and artificial intelligence-along with shocking revelations that may finally expose the true identity of Jack the Ripper. Equally controversial are the records concerning Prof. Dixon, a man whose actions remain the subject of fierce debate.
A collective of scholars, recognizing the profound historical and philosophical implications of these writings, has taken it upon themselves to preserve and publish them. With the support of Atmosphere Press, Prof. James's long-hidden work is now available to the public, allowing readers to explore the mysteries he left behind and determine the truth for themselves.
